Anthony R. Armstrong of Malden passed away on March 25th at the age of 62. By his side, as always, was his longtime love, Susan Belleville.
He was predeceased by his parents, Lester and Barbara (Hoyte) Armstrong, and was born and raised in the Malden Massachusetts.
Tony was a devoted father to Kara and Anthony Jr., and a cherished grandfather to Karmyn Carter. He enjoyed staying active, often spending his free time exercising and working out
Tony is survived by his children, Kara Armstrong-Tate of Virginia and Anthony Armstrong of Burlington, MA. He is also remembered by his grandchild Karmyn. Tony leaves behind his siblings: Tracey White of Virginia, Melaney Caldwell of Virginia, and Mark Armstrong of Maiden. Leslie Armstrong of Lowell. Lorrie Armstrong of Boston, Lee Armstrong of Boston, as well as his devoted partner Susan Belleville of Lynn, her daughter Kristen Belleville and granddaughter Jordan Doucette, and a host of relatives and friends.
Visiting hours will be held at Weir-MacCuish Funeral Home, 144 Salem St., Malden, MA on April 4, 2026 from 11:00 am to 3:00 pm with a Celebration of Life service beginning. at 2:00 pm
In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to the American Cancer Society or a charity of your choice.
